O Chat GPT e o Futuro dos Programadores: Colaboração ou Substituição?
Introdução:
Com os avanços recentes em inteligência artificial, o desenvolvimento de chatbots baseados em modelos de linguagem, como o Chat GPT (Generative Pre-trained Transformer), tem se tornado cada vez mais sofisticado. Esses chatbots são capazes de entender e gerar texto de forma autônoma, o que levanta questões sobre o impacto dessa tecnologia no mercado de trabalho, especialmente para os programadores. Este artigo discutirá o papel do Chat GPT e se ele representará uma ameaça ao emprego dos programadores.
O Papel do Chat GPT:
O Chat GPT é uma ferramenta poderosa que pode auxiliar em diversas tarefas relacionadas à linguagem natural, como atendimento ao cliente, suporte técnico, geração de conteúdo e muito mais. Ele é treinado em uma ampla variedade de textos e aprende a gerar respostas coerentes com base no contexto fornecido. Embora seja uma ferramenta promissora, é importante entender que o Chat GPT não é um programador substituto, mas sim uma ferramenta de assistência.
Colaboração, não Substituição:
Os programadores desempenham um papel fundamental no desenvolvimento de sistemas de inteligência artificial, incluindo chatbots. Embora o Chat GPT possa gerar texto automaticamente, ele ainda precisa ser configurado e personalizado por programadores para atender às necessidades específicas de uma empresa ou projeto. Os programadores são responsáveis por projetar a lógica subjacente do chatbot, integrá-lo a sistemas existentes, realizar testes e garantir que ele funcione de forma eficiente e segura.
Além disso, o Chat GPT não é perfeito. Ele pode gerar respostas imprecisas, incorretas ou inadequadas em certas situações. Nesses casos, é necessário o envolvimento dos programadores para corrigir e melhorar o desempenho do chatbot. Portanto, em vez de substituir os programadores, o Chat GPT pode ser visto como uma ferramenta complementar que agiliza o processo de desenvolvimento.
Novas Oportunidades e Habilidades:
Em vez de temer a substituição, os programadores podem abraçar o Chat GPT como uma oportunidade para expandir suas habilidades. Com a integração dessa tecnologia, os programadores podem se concentrar em tarefas de maior valor agregado, como o design da experiência do usuário, aprimoramento das capacidades do chatbot e criação de soluções personalizadas para problemas complexos.
Além disso, os programadores também podem se especializar no treinamento e personalização de modelos de linguagem, tornando-se especialistas em ajustar o Chat GPT para atender às necessidades específicas dos clientes. Isso requer um conhecimento aprofundado de linguagem natural, coleta de dados relevantes e adaptação do modelo para fornecer respostas precisas e adequadas.
Conclusão:
O Chat GPT certamente traz inovações e desafios para o mercado de trabalho, mas não deve ser encarado como uma ameaça direta ao emprego dos programadores. Em vez disso, os programadores podem aproveitar essa tecnologia como uma ferramenta colaborativa que os auxilia em suas tarefas diárias e os capacita a realizar trabalhos mais complexos e significativos. A evolução da inteligência artificial é uma oportunidade para o aprimoramento profissional e a adaptação às novas demandas do mercado. Ao abraçar o Chat GPT, os programadores podem se destacar como especialistas na criação de soluções inteligentes e eficientes para a interação com os usuários.